Description
MAPRE2 (Microtubule Associated Protein RP/EB Family Member 2) encodes a member of the RP/EB family of microtubule-associated proteins. This protein binds to the plus ends of microtubules and regulates microtubule dynamics, cell polarity, and chromosome segregation. It is involved in cell migration, division, and intracellular transport. Mutations in MAPRE2 are associated with colorectal cancer and congenital anomalies such as microcephaly and intellectual disability.

Protein Summary
The MAPRE2 protein (EB2) is a 327-amino acid microtubule plus-end tracking protein (+TIP). It contains an N-terminal calponin homology (CH) domain that binds microtubules and a C-terminal EB homology domain that mediates dimerization and interaction with other +TIPs. EB2 regulates microtubule growth, stability, and interactions with cellular structures, playing roles in cell polarity, migration, and division.
